Celebrate An Old Time Christmas November 1-January 4 featuring over 6.5 Million lights and festive holiday shows that take holiday cheer to a whole other level...no wonder this festival has been voted the 7-time winner and current title-holder of ''America's Best Holiday Event.''
For over 30 years, the Trail of Lights has been the longest running and #1 favorite Branson drive-through Christmas lights attraction! As a highlight of Branson Christmas, this mesmerizing journey showcases millions of multi-colored Christmas lights, themed and animated displays, winding its way through the 160-acre Shepherd of the Hills Homestead.
